3. Types of Fashion Fastener Fittings


Fashion fasteners come in a variety of types, each serving distinct functions in hardware applications.

3.1 Screws and Bolts


Screws and bolts are perhaps the most common types of fasteners. They are used extensively in construction and assembly applications. Screws typically feature a helical ridge, which allows them to grip materials tightly, while bolts require a nut to secure the connection. Understanding the differences in thread types, lengths, and materials is essential when selecting screws and bolts for specific tasks.

3.2 Nuts and Washers


Nuts and washers complement screws and bolts, providing additional stability and protection. Nuts are used to secure bolts and screws, while washers distribute the load and protect surfaces from damage. Choosing the right type of nut and washer can significantly enhance the strength and durability of your connections.

3.3 Rivet Fasteners


Rivet fasteners are permanent connections used in applications where welding or screws are impractical. They are often found in the automotive and aerospace industries. The installation process involves deforming the rivet to create a secure, permanent bond. Understanding the different types of rivets, including blind rivets and solid rivets, is crucial for selecting the right fastening method.

3.4 Clips and Clamps


Clips and clamps offer a versatile solution for temporary fastening needs or situations where adjustments may be required. They are commonly used in electrical applications and plumbing. The ease of use and adaptability of these fasteners make them popular choices in various hardware projects.

3.5 Zippers and Buttons


In the context of fashion, zippers and buttons serve as fasteners in clothing and accessories. They add functionality while also contributing to the overall design. Understanding the different types of zippers and buttons, and how they can be used creatively, allows designers to enhance their projects effectively.

4. How to Choose the Right Fastener Fitting


Choosing the right fastener is critical for the success of your project. Here are some factors to consider:
- **Material Compatibility**: Ensure the fastener material is compatible with the materials being joined to avoid corrosion or structural failure.
- **Load Requirements**: Consider the load and stress the fastener will endure. Heavier loads require stronger fittings.
- **Environmental Factors**: Assess environmental conditions such as moisture, temperature, and exposure to chemicals, which can affect fastener performance.
- **Aesthetic Considerations**: In fashion applications, choose fasteners that align with the design vision while providing functionality.

5. Common Mistakes to Avoid with Fastener Fittings


When working with fasteners, several common mistakes can lead to project failures:
- **Ignoring Load Ratings**: Many users overlook the specified load ratings, leading to potential failures under stress.
- **Using Incorrect Sizes**: Using fasteners that are too large or too small can compromise the integrity of the structure.
- **Neglecting Material Compatibility**: Pairing incompatible materials can lead to corrosion and joint failure.
- **Over-tightening**: This can cause damage to both the fastener and the materials being joined, resulting in structural instability.

6. Maintenance of Fashion Fastener Fittings


Regular maintenance of fastener fittings is essential to ensure long-lasting performance. Here are some maintenance tips:
- **Inspect Regularly**: Periodically check fasteners for signs of wear, corrosion, or damage.
- **Clean Surfaces**: Ensure that the surfaces where fasteners are installed are clean to prevent premature wear.
- **Lubricate When Necessary**: For certain types of fasteners, such as those subject to frequent movement, applying lubricant can reduce friction and wear over time.

8.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)


What are the most common types of fasteners used in hardware tools?


The most common types of fasteners include screws, bolts, nuts, washers, rivets, clips, and clamps.

How do I determine the right size of fastener for my project?


Consider the materials being joined, the load requirements, and refer to manufacturer specifications for guidance.

Are there specific fasteners for outdoor use?


Yes, outdoor fasteners are typically made from corrosion-resistant materials such as stainless steel or coated with protective finishes.

Can I reuse fasteners, or should I always use new ones?


While some fasteners can be reused, it's essential to check for wear and damage. If they show signs of fatigue or corrosion, it’s best to replace them.
